Our take on Undisclosed podcast
There is a fair share of innocent citizens rotting in prisons because of wrongful convictions. Undisclosed brings you some sad stories of wrongly accused American citizens, such as the accusations of Adnan Syed. Rabia Chaudry, Susan Simpson, and Colin Miller present these heartbreaking stories. You can join the investigation as they reveal evidence never brought to trial. In addition, the show brings out the unfair and cruel side of our judicial system and how these decisions drastically affect the lives of the indicted, their friends, and their families.
